Carrascosa is a village in Cuenca, Castile-La Mancha, Spain. The municipality covers an area of 71.47 square kilometres and as of 2011 had a population of 117 people. Carrascosa is situated 7 km north of Fábrica de Carborundo.

Beteta is a municipality in Cuenca, Castile-La Mancha, Spain. It has a population of 235. Beteta is situated 8 km northeast of Fábrica de Carborundo.

Santa María del Val is a municipality located in the province of Cuenca, Castile-La Mancha, Spain. According to the 2004 census, the municipality has a population of 102 inhabitants. Santa María del Val is situated 10 km east of Fábrica de Carborundo.
